Types of Pool Therapy Exercises for Pain Management

Pool therapy exercises are designed to be gentle, yet effective, for individuals with chronic pain. Here are three types of exercises commonly used in pool therapy programs:

  1. Warm Water Aerobics: This exercise involves performing aerobic movements in warm water, which helps increase blood flow, reduce inflammation, and strengthen muscles. Warm water aerobics is an excellent option for individuals with joint pain, arthritis, or other conditions affecting the musculoskeletal system. By using the buoyancy of water, individuals can move freely without putting excessive strain on their joints.
  2. Deep Water Running: This exercise involves running or walking in deep water, which provides a low-impact, high-intensity workout. Deep water running is an excellent choice for individuals with joint pain, as it allows them to engage in aerobic exercise without putting excessive stress on their joints. By using the resistance of the water, individuals can improve cardiovascular endurance and strengthen their muscles.
  3. Swimming Laps: Swimming laps is a low-impact exercise that allows individuals to improve cardiovascular endurance, strengthen muscles, and enhance flexibility. Swimming laps is an excellent option for individuals with chronic pain, as it provides a controlled environment and a low-impact workout that can be modified to suit individual needs.

Reducing Joint Pain and Inflammation

When it comes to pool therapy for seniors and the elderly, one of the most significant benefits is pain reduction. Water-based exercises can help alleviate joint pain and inflammation, making it an ideal solution for those suffering from osteoarthritis, rheumatoid arthritis, or post-operative recovery.

  • Prolonged exposure to warm water relaxes muscles and increases blood flow, which helps reduce pain and stiffness in joints.
  • Water-based exercises also promote the production of endorphins, the body’s natural painkillers, further alleviating joint pain and discomfort.
  • Moderate exercises in a pool setting can help reduce inflammation and oxidative stress, all while improving range of motion and mobility.

Types of Adaptive Equipment Used in Pool Therapy, Pool therapy near me

Adaptive equipment in pool therapy serves as a vital tool for individuals with physical limitations to access and benefit from aquatic exercises. Two commonly used types of adaptive equipment include pool chairs and armrests.

* Pool Chairs: Pool chairs are designed to provide stability and support for individuals who have difficulty standing or walking. These chairs are often equipped with armrests, footrests, and adjustable seats to accommodate diverse needs. By using pool chairs, individuals can engage in pool-based exercises with greater confidence and comfort.
* Armrests and Other Supportive Devices: Armrests and other supportive devices play a crucial role in adaptive pool therapy near me by providing individuals with physical limitations the necessary support to perform exercises safely and effectively. Armrests can help individuals with mobility issues to sit comfortably, while other supportive devices, such as handrails or grab bars, can facilitate easier entry and exit from the pool.

Tailoring Adaptive Pool Therapy to Meet Unique Needs

Adaptive pool therapy near me can be tailored to meet the unique needs of individuals with physical limitations, including spinal cord injuries and amputations. By incorporating specially designed equipment and exercises, adaptive pool therapists can help individuals with different abilities and needs to achieve meaningful goals and improve their health outcomes.

* Spinal Cord Injuries: For individuals with spinal cord injuries, adaptive pool therapy near me often focuses on maintaining or improving cardiovascular fitness, building upper body strength, and promoting bone density. Pool therapists may use various techniques, such as using a pool wheelchair or incorporating hydrotherapy equipment, to tailor the therapy to the individual’s specific needs and abilities.
* Amputations: Adaptive pool therapy near me for individuals with amputations focuses on promoting prosthetic use, improving range of motion, and enhancing overall mobility. Pool therapists may utilize specialized exercises and equipment, such as resistance bands and balance boards, to support individuals with amputations in achieving their rehabilitation goals.

For instance, a person with a spinal cord injury might engage in adaptive pool therapy near me to improve their cardiovascular fitness, using a pool wheelchair to navigate the water and participate in exercises that promote strength and mobility. In contrast, an individual with an amputation might use adaptive pool therapy near me to improve their prosthetic use, employing resistance bands and balance boards to enhance their range of motion and overall mobility.

Delivery Models for Pool Therapy Services

There are various delivery models for pool therapy services, each with its pros and cons. These include:

  • In-Hospital Programs – Pool therapy services can be integrated into hospitals, providing patients with an easy and convenient means of accessing care.
  • Private Clinics – Private clinics can specialize in pool therapy, offering a range of services and attracting patients from across the region.
  • Community Organizations – Community-based organizations can develop pool therapy programs that cater specifically to the needs of local residents.

Each delivery model has its advantages and disadvantages. For example, in-hospital programs may provide patients with access to comprehensive care, but they can also be expensive and may have limited availability. Private clinics can offer specialized services, but their high costs may be out of reach for many patients. Community organizations, on the other hand, can provide affordable services, but they may lack the resources and expertise to develop comprehensive programs.

What is pool therapy, and how does it work?

Pool therapy, also known as aquatic therapy, is a form of exercise therapy conducted in a pool. It uses the support of water to reduce impact on joints, promote relaxation, and improve range of motion.

What types of pool therapy programs are available?

Pool therapy programs can cater to various needs, including pain management, mobility improvement, and mental well-being. These programs may include warm water aerobics, deep water running, swimming laps, and adaptive aquatic therapy for individuals with physical limitations or disabilities.
